There is a ... WebJan 28, 2003 · The Period-Luminosity relation is useful because it lets you measure the distance to Cepheid stars which are quite far away. Measure the period P of a Cepheid variable. From the period-luminosity relation, determine the luminosity L. Measure the apparent brightness b. WebFeb 20, 2024 · Once the period of a distant Cepheid has been measured, its luminosity can be determined from the known behavior of Cepheid variables. Then its absolute magnitude and apparent magnitude can be related by the distance modulus equation, and its distance can be determined.
